Tips on Qualified Senior Home Care Services

As the general population ages, there is a rise in those seeking information on senior home care services. Keeping an elderly family member in the familiar and comfortable setting of their own home allows for independence, even when additional supports are required. While home care often utilizes non-licensed professionals, such as drivers or housecleaners, it can also include nurses, physical therapists or pain management specialists.

What kinds of services are available for home care for seniors?

Rather than costly live-in residential centers, home care for seniors offers comfort, familiarity and independence. Providing an elderly loved one with specific supports ensures their ability to stay in their home for the longest time possible. A variety of home care providers are available for hire, including:

Transportation: As driving becomes more difficult, aging people may experience difficulty attending doctor’s appointments or other functions such as church, or in managing daily life such as grocery shopping. While taxi or bus services are available, some community resources can provide transportation services for a discounted fee or for free.In addition, explore existing insurance policies for discounts or coverage for transportation to and from doctors appointments. Using the same service repeatedly ensures that the parties are familiar with each other, and that drivers are confident they can assist when needed.

Meals: Nutritious, delicious food production and kitchen cleanup can become an increasingly difficult task for geriatric relatives. In addition to meals, delivery people offer companionship and regular contact with the patient.Professional delivery companies often train their staff to watch for worrying conditions, changes of mood or medical needs.

Home Construction: As needs change for an elderly person, they may need alterations within their home environment, such as lowered cabinets, non-slip flooring or updated bathroom fixtures. Consideration of the cost of long-term, in-care treatment should be taken when faced with the cost of assisting an elderly person to remain in their home.

Licensed Medical Care: Family members may wish to provide regular medical treatment by qualified, licensed professions in the home. This provides comfort for the patient and also regular updates for family members.

Prevention Services for Falls: A newer area of expertise offered is in qualified fall prevention specialists.As falls often result in lengthy hospital stays, fall prevention specialists can look over a space and suggest changes to prevent spills. Common recommendations include updated bathroom fixtures, non-slip flooring and chair assistance.

Where should I look for qualified senior home care professionals?

Often, eldercare agencies can provide insured, licensed individuals to care for aging loved ones. Most community centers, churches, and local government agencies offer a list of reputable agencies and individuals.

How can I pay for home care?

Often, insurance such as Medicaid, Medicare or private policies can cover all or part of these services. Professional insurance agents can provide specific pointers or explanations of individual plans in regard to senior home care.

Asthma is the most common lung disease in the world, with more than 20 million Americans suffering from this condition. Asthma attacks are brought about by triggers, and these would encompass several external stimuli, including food, polluted air, cold weather, animal fur, perfume, dust, pollen, etc. So with that in mind, one would think that avoiding these triggers is the easiest and simplest way to avoid an asthma attack, right? However, what triggers an asthma attack in some people may not even bother another asthma sufferer at all.

To make things more confusing, sometimes a trigger will cause a mild reaction one day and then a severe one the next day. To put it succinctly, we may be aware of some asthma triggers that have been around for time immemorial, such as pollen, but other triggers like food ingredients and additives, perfume, detergent soap or fabric softener can also join the fray and trigger a reaction that is nothing short of serious. On days when you are feeling tired and haven’t had enough sleep or are under stress, you may also find that things which never seemed to bother you previously now suddenly do.

Regardless whether you are at home or at work, finding these hidden triggers can be a veritable whodunit, so you’ll need to do some sleuthing to figure out what these triggers are and what you can do to minimize them. Keeping track of your asthma attacks by writing a journal for a few days is a good way to start. Write down those important observations, and try to recall how you were feeling leading up to the attack – were you stressed, tired from work, did your dog do its business on your couch, did your favorite football team lose against your most hated team, etc.

What did you eat? You want to create a prospectus of sorts with each food you have eaten – include the ingredients, and if there are any additives or artificial coloring, note this down as well as it may be a trigger for some sufferers. Where did you go that day? Did you notice bouquets of flowers blooming a few feet away, did you pass by any animals, did you detect any moldy odor in your surroundings? Have you started using a new brand of detergent, or probably a new household cleaner or fabric softener? Your journal would also need documentation on the exercises you did and the reaction of your body. Did any of these exercises lead to any negative results or unpleasant feeling? Why? Anything peculiar about the weather? Describe the room you exercised in – how were the surroundings? Finally, figure out if there was anything that wasn’t quite right if you were exercising in the same room where you normally exercise in.

Give it a few days and you will finally see some clues manifesting themselves from your journal entries. You will have uncovered your asthma triggers and now you can take control and prevent an asthma attack by avoiding, reducing or eliminating them.

But take note that it is impossible to avoid each and every trigger, and doing so is futile, especially if you are outside of home, at work, school or wherever you need to be. Different type of air purifiers

With all of the services offered for hair and body in the salon these days, the air quality can take a real nose dive. This is not an ideal environment for the worker as well as the customer. A salon air purifier is the answer to keeping the air clean, and here are 4 essential filters your cleaner should have.

Carbon-based- These filters are recognized as the industry leader for removing gaseous pollutants. However, there are a lot of off-gas pollutants and chemicals in salons that even carbon cannot get rid of.

With the constant use of hair spray, nail polisher and so on, they are releasing a lot of volatile organic chemicals into the air. This may cause a lot of health issues like burning eyes, coughing, dry throat, nausea and so on.

So, we need to use an air purifier to remove the VOCs from the air. Check the technical specification on any unit you are considering to make sure that this is true. You will not get a good result if the air purifier is not capable of this function.

HEPA filter- This type of filter is a high efficient particle arresting filter. HEPA filters can trap particles that have the size of 3 microns. And it must be able to remove them with 99.97% efficiency. If you have 10,000 particle in your room, the filter will be able to remove 9,997 of them.

Bacteria and viruses are often smaller that 3 microns, but because many of them attach to particles that are bigger in order to move from one host to the next, they are easily trapped by this type of technology. The condition in the area will be much healthier because the airborne germs can be trapped by the air purifier.

Large Particle Pre-Filter- This is a feature that you will find on more expensive air filter models. This filter traps the large particles that you can see such as hair, dust, nail dust, and pet dander that may come in on client’s clothes.

Taking these types of particles out of the air is important, and for those who suffer with allergies and other chronic respiratory conditions, it can make a real and appreciated difference.

Medium Particle Pre-Filter- With this pre-filter, mould spores and pollen will be filtered. And again these are huge triggers for people with allergies and asthma. Having the air in your salon cleared of these triggers will make for a more enjoyable experience for all who come to you shop.
